Interesting thoughts on ensuring we are prepared for now events ie illness and not just things that might happen in the future. As we head into the winter months and all the illnesses that it brings consider what you and your family might need to get through bouts of flu, stomach upsets/food poisoning, fevers etc without having to go to a chemist.
For me that means stocking up on nice tissues, the ones with aloe vera on them. Normally I buy value but when you have a streaming cold or flu its so nice to blow your nose in soft tissue. Also lemsips, and liquid paracetamol for the kids as they won't take tablets.

think one of the most often forgotten things about prepping is the First Aid aspect , I is important to keep your medical cabinet first aid box stocked up as well as the items you have put away for SHTF
Its also important to keep your training up to date , and your mind fresh . just like with everything we do the more we do it the more it sinks in
since doctors usually only like to give one months prescriptions at a time a tip I would also give to those who have prescription medicine is when it comes to re ordering your prescription do it a week before your script runs out and put the week you have saved away for an emergency you will gradually build up stocks of the prescription
